David McCallum, renowned for his role on NCIS, passed away in September at the age of 90, just over a week after celebrating his 56th wedding anniversary with his beloved wife, Katherine Carpenter.

Katherine, a former actress and model turned interior designer, first crossed paths with David during a photoshoot for his show, “Man from U.N.C.L.E.” Several months later, they tied the knot in New York. David and Katherine exchanged vows on September 16, 1967, in New York. Following their union, they welcomed two children, a son named Peter and a daughter named Sophie. Katherine also became a stepmother to David’s sons from his first marriage to Hollywood actress Jill Ireland.

While David typically kept his personal life private, he occasionally spoke about his marriage during interviews. In a conversation with Closer Weekly in 2017, the TV star described himself and Katherine as “two halves of a whole.”

He elaborated, saying, “We work well together, and when problems arise, we solve them. The best thing about a marriage is that you discover what the other person desires and make sure they get it.”

In November 2022, David shared insights into his early career and acknowledged Katherine’s role in sustaining their family during an interview with Radio Times.

“I was very happy to work and earn a living, pay school fees and insurance, you know. This is the life of an actor, particularly in the early years before you become better known: your primary concern is to earn enough money to support the family,” he said.

“Fortunately, I married a young lady who was more talented than I was [Katherine], so we shared the responsibilities together, and we’ve had a very successful relationship. In fact, we’ve been married for 55 years.”

David sadly passed away earlier this month, with his son Peter announcing his passing on Monday, September 25. He revealed that his father had died of natural causes at New York Presbyterian Hospital.
